the Q in minnesota did not have branch lines as they
did elsewhere. Q entered state at only ywo locations,
Winona and Hastings. Line to Winona crossed Miss.
River from Winona Jct. on a swing bridge with only a
couple miles of track total. and entered on another
bridge over St. Croix River at Prescott, WI to
Hastings, MN and shared a joint trackage agreement
with the Milwaukee Road into St. Paul for about 18
miles. from Daytons Bluff yard they took cars to and
from GN, NP, etc. with transfer runs. many photos of
these operations are in mike spoor and al holck books
of recent years.
